iPhone SE 4: A Big Design Upgrade
One of the biggest changes in the iPhone SE 4 is its design. For years, Apple stuck with the classic iPhone 8-style body for its SE models. That means thick bezels, a small display, and a physical Home button with Touch ID.
But this time, Apple is finally moving forward.
What will the iPhone SE 4 look like?
According to leaks, the iPhone SE 4 will look very similar to the iPhone 14. This means:
- A 6.1-inch edge-to-edge display
- No Home button – making way for Face ID
- Flat-edged aluminum frame, just like the iPhone 14
- Glass back to support wireless charging
- A single-camera design on the rear
This is a huge change for SE users stuck with the old iPhone 8 look for years. Moving to an iPhone 14-like design means the SE 4 will feel more premium while still affordable.
Larger OLED Display: A Game Changer
For the first time, an iPhone SE model will feature an OLED display instead of an LCD.
Here’s what this means:
- Brighter and more vibrant colours
- Deeper blacks for better contrast
- Improved visibility in sunlight
The iPhone SE 4 is expected to have the same 6.1-inch OLED display found in the iPhone 14, making it a massive upgrade from the previous 4.7-inch LCD screen on the SE 3.
This change will make the iPhone SE 4’s display sharper, smoother, and more enjoyable, whether watching videos, gaming, or scrolling through social media.

Battery Life and Charging: USB-C Comes to SE
The iPhone SE 4 is expected to have a much larger battery than its predecessor, improving battery life significantly.
- Larger 3,279 mAh battery
- Fast charging with USB-C
- Wireless charging support
With Apple finally switching to USB-C, the iPhone SE 4 will charge faster and be compatible with more accessories.
This means longer battery life, less plugged-in time, and more user convenience.
Apple’s Own 5G Modem
Another interesting rumour suggests that the iPhone SE 4 will be the first iPhone to use Apple’s in-house 5G modem.
- Faster 5G speeds
- Better connectivity
- Lower power consumption
While Apple’s 5G modem may not be as fast as Qualcomm’s, it’s expected to provide a reliable and strong 5G experience.
This also signals Apple’s move away from relying on third-party suppliers, which could help them reduce costs in the long run.

Expected Price and Storage Options
One of the biggest questions about the iPhone SE 4 is its pricing. The previous iPhone SE (2022) started at $429, but will Apple keep it affordable with all these upgrades?
Possible iPhone SE 4 Pricing:
- 64GB – $499
- 128GB – $549
- 256GB – $599
This would still make it one of the most affordable iPhones ever, competing with mid-range Android phones while offering Apple’s ecosystem, longer software support, and premium build quality.
